Info

On april 14, 1999, officers responded to the residence at 2204 hurley, on a report of a double-homicide. The officers entered the residence and observed the bodies of john and mary mitchell inside the house. Mary and john mitchell died as a result of blunt force trauma. John and mary mitchell lived alone at the residence. In the 1980’s they owned a rock and roll club on the south side of fort worth. The residence had been ransacked and there were indications of a violent struggle.
